System stability is useless? Of course quite a few updates are just flashcard blocking, but there were also many things introduced by new firmwares. Videos, the internet browser and eShop, streetpass relay, folders and save backup, just to name a bunch. And there have also been updates that fixed problems/crashes or made certain things faster. Oh, and for now it's already possible to "bypass" them as long as you're on 4.1-4.5 and have a Gateway.

ok i found out what the issue was,
some chinese people didnt update to 1.23
as 1.21 fixed 6.2.0 but obviosly not 6.3.0

so make sure your on the latest and hopefully good to go
